dire addio info.

Tips to Remember the Verb:
• The expression “dire addio” combines the irregular verb “dire” (to say) with “addio” (goodbye). Imagine you’re “saying” a final “addio” in Italian – the two words go hand in hand.
• Associate “dire” with communicating feelings and “addio” with a definitive farewell, reinforcing that it’s used when parting ways permanently or in a significant context.

Explanations:
• “Dire addio” means “to say goodbye” in a more emotional or final sense. It’s often used when bidding farewell not casually but with a sense of finality.
• The structure is simply the infinitive “dire” followed by the noun “addio,” which remains unchanged regardless of the conjugation of “dire.”

Other Words with a Similar Meaning:
• Congedarsi – to take leave
• Lasciarsi – to part ways (can imply saying goodbye)
• Salutare – to greet or say goodbye (more informal)

Conjugations of “dire” (as used in “dire addio”):

Present Indicative:
 Io dico addio
 Tu dici addio
 Lui/lei dice addio
 Noi diciamo addio
 Voi dite addio
 Loro dicono addio

Imperfect:
 Io dicevo addio
 Tu dicevi addio
 Lui/lei diceva addio
 Noi dicevamo addio
 Voi dicevate addio
 Loro dicevano addio

Passato Remoto:
 Io dissi addio
 Tu dicesti addio
 Lui/lei disse addio
 Noi dicemmo addio
 Voi diceste addio
 Loro dissero addio

Future Simple:
 Io dirò addio
 Tu dirai addio
 Lui/lei dirà addio
 Noi diremo addio
 Voi direte addio
 Loro diranno addio

Present Perfect (Passato Prossimo):
 Io ho detto addio
 Tu hai detto addio
 Lui/lei ha detto addio
 Noi abbiamo detto addio
 Voi avete detto addio
 Loro hanno detto addio

Examples of Sentences:
1. Dico addio a questa città.
 (Translation: I say goodbye to this city.)
2. Quando dissi addio ai miei amici, il cuore mi si spezzò.
 (Translation: When I said goodbye to my friends, my heart broke.)
3. Domani dirò addio al vecchio capitolo della mia vita.
 (Translation: Tomorrow, I will say goodbye to the old chapter of my life.)
4. Abbiamo detto addio a tutto ciò che ci ricordava il passato.
 (Translation: We said goodbye to everything that reminded us of the past.)
